Output 264452d4ea184d6cf84233a152d346c09d4158751246698e9c899b3c62239aea:1

value
811410
script pubkey
OP_0 OP_PUSHBYTES_20 5b9a650441a1caf79e60c8add5bfca54b750ae49
address
bc1qtwdx2pzp589008nqezkat0722jm4ptjf8su9gt
transaction
264452d4ea184d6cf84233a152d346c09d4158751246698e9c899b3c62239aea
spent
true